Jakarta Finds 200 Firms Remain Operating, Violate PSBB Order

15 April 2020 07:05 WIB

TEMPO.CO, JakartaJakarta Manpower, Transmigration, and Energy Agency discovered that many companies were still operating during the period of the large-scale social restrictions (PSBB) in the capital because they earn permission from the Industry Ministry.

“I inspect companies that are not exempted [from the PSBB order] but having a permit from the Industry Ministry to carry out their normal activities during the enforcement of PSBB,” said the city's Manpower, Transmigration, and Energy Agency Head Andri Yansyah to Tempo on Tuesday, April 14.

Andri mentioned that over 200 companies excluded from the list of sectors that are allowed to operate during the city’s strict physical distancing in the wake of the coronavirus pandemic obtained an operational permit from the central government. Averagely, he added, they are big firms with thousands of workers.

“The active companies are large ones. This contributes to the population mobility because they remain operating,” Andri said.

According to him, since the companies had been granted a permit to operate, they will be treated the same as those exempted sectors in the PSBB Jakarta order, and they must oblige to the designated health protocols.

However, Andri said his side will coordinate with the Industry Ministry to evaluate the operating permit.

Andri further asked all companies to comply with the city’s rules on large-scale social restrictions. “I ask all to follow the PSBB order together. So as I said before, don’t let your temporary interest counter the eternal interests,” he concluded.
